This drug is a combination chemotherapy regimen consisting of three agents: - **Cisplatin** is a platinum-based chemotherapeutic agent that causes DNA crosslinking and damage, leading to apoptosis in rapidly dividing cancer cells. - **Gemcitabine** is a nucleoside analog that inhibits DNA synthesis by incorporation into DNA and inhibition of ribonucleotide reductase, resulting in cell death. - **Gefitinib** is an orally active small molecule epidermal growth factor receptor (EGFR) tyrosine kinase inhibitor that blocks EGFR signaling pathways involved in tumor cell proliferation and survival. This combination has been studied primarily for advanced or metastatic non-small-cell lung cancer (NSCLC) and advanced urothelial carcinoma. Clinical trials have shown the combination to be generally well tolerated but did not demonstrate improved efficacy over gemcitabine plus cisplatin alone in NSCLC patients[1][2]. Gefitinib targets the EGFR pathway, which is often overexpressed or mutated in certain cancers, aiming to enhance chemotherapy effects through targeted therapy.
